Output db7912aa5cd309973c81747f7f55f13efe31931780760776ce0587b2ec317b87:0

value
26095
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4aacedfe917391550eb4e5b47b2a2cad57e3f421 OP_EQUAL
address
38Vs66vog5YvNMALo4Rjo5guFkzpsdQLva
transaction
db7912aa5cd309973c81747f7f55f13efe31931780760776ce0587b2ec317b87
spent
true